Reducing Stress and Tension with Massage
Massage therapy is a wonderful method for reducing stress and tension in the body. It functions by applying pressure to specific areas of the body, which can induce relaxation and boost circulation.
Regular massage sessions can assist to relieve muscle tension, minimize anxiety levels, and improve overall well-being. It's a compelling approach for handling with the pressures of modern life.

Unleash the Healing Power of Massage
In today's fast-paced world, stress and tension can easily creep into our lives. Seeking out relief is crucial for our overall well-being. This is where massage therapy comes in, offering a gentle path to healing and restoration. A skilled massage therapist uses their hands to knead your muscles, promoting circulation. Massage can reduce pain, enhance flexibility, and calm the mind.
The benefits of massage extend deeper than just physical comfort. Studies have shown that massage can aid in managing stress, anxiety, and even depression. It can also improve sleep quality and boost one's immune system.
